Assessment and Planning
Our technicians arrive within 60 minutes of your call. They assess the damage and create a plan tailored to your situation. They look for the source of the water and check for hidden moisture. Every detail matters. We make sure we’re ready to act fast. Time is on your side when you have the right team.
Water Removal
We start by pumping out standing water with high-powered extractors. These machines pull water out faster and more effectively than a standard wet vacuum. We work in sections to make sure nothing is missed. The faster we remove the water, the better. We don’t take shortcuts. We do what it takes to get your basement dry.
Moisture Detection
After the water is gone, we use thermal imaging and moisture meters to check for hidden dampness. No area is left unchecked. We find every spot where water might be lingering. This step is crucial. If we miss even a small amount of moisture, it can lead to mold and more damage. We’re thorough because that’s what you need.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is out, we set up industrial dryers and dehumidifiers. These machines work around the clock to pull moisture from the air and the structure. The drying process can take 3-5 days depending on the damage. We monitor progress daily. We don’t leave until your basement is fully dry. It’s the only way to prevent future problems.
Final Inspection
Before we finish, we do a final inspection to make sure everything is dry and safe. We check for any remaining moisture and confirm that the area is ready to use again. Basement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small puddle on the floor | Yes | No | It’s easy to clean but might hide deeper issues. A professional can check for hidden moisture. |
| Up to 2 inches of standing water | No | Yes | It’s too much for a wet vac. Professionals have the tools to remove it fast. |
| Water from a broken pipe | No | Yes | It’s urgent and can cause more damage. A professional can stop the leak and extract the water quickly. |
| Mold already growing | No | Yes | Mold is a serious health risk. Professionals know how to remove it safely and thoroughly. |
| Water from a flood or severe storm | No | Yes | It’s too much for DIY. Professionals have the equipment and experience to handle large-scale damage. |
| Water with a strong odor | No | Yes | It could be contaminated. Professionals know how to handle it safely and prevent further issues. |

Basement Water Extraction Cost In Amherst, VA
The cost for basement water extraction depends on the size of the area, the type of water, and how quickly you act. These are general ranges to help you plan. Your specific situation will find out the exact cost. It’s important to act fast to keep the price as low as possible. You can count on us to be clear and upfront about the work and the cost. We don’t surprise you with hidden fees.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of flooring, and presence of mold. |
| Moisture Detection | $200 – $600 | Size of the area and complexity of the moisture problem.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$800 – $3,000 | Duration of the drying process and number of machines needed. |
| Structural Repairs |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of damage and materials needed. |
| Mold Removal |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the mold area and type of surface affected. |
| Final Inspection | $100 – $300 | Time and effort needed to ensure everything is dry and safe. |
